MET TECHNICIAN
The role is to identify damaged mechanical and electrical components on a damaged Car/Light Commercial Vehicle, and remove and refit these components before and after body repair work has been carried out. They typically work on repairing vehicles that have been involved in accidents or similar incidents.
Vehicle Technician duties and responsibilities
Responsibilities
Vehicle Technicians perform a mix of technical and customer interface duties. Their responsibilities can vary depending on the size of their business and the expertise of other employees. Their daily tasks include:
• Inspecting vehicles and diagnosing any required work
• Discussing required repairs with customers
• Calculating the expected time and cost of vehicle work
• Repairing or replacing components as required
• Road testing vehicles to test repair work
• Fitting and servicing vehicle accessories, including immobilisers, alarms and stereos
• Performing service checks
• Performing vehicle maintenance tasks, such as changing oil and air filters, as required
• Cleaning and maintaining the work environment to ensure equipment longevity and workplace safety
What does a Vehicle Technician do?
A Vehicle Technician inspects and repairs vehicles so they run safely, efficiently and reliably. Vehicle Technicians can work with different vehicles, such as cars, lorries, vans, buses and motorcycles. They work with a variety of vehicle components including engines, brakes, air-conditioning, suspension, transmission, security and sound systems.
